Connecticut Home Theater & Surround Sound Installers Interview

By Interviewer at 02/12/09 07:31

Name of your website?

Connecticut Home Theater & Surround Sound Installers

Your name?

Frank Rogers

Your Location (city, etc)

Bristol

Please give a short summary of your website?

Home Theater design and installation services in Connecticut Our services include: custom home theater design, tv installation, surround sound speaker installation, media room installations, man cave design and contracting, commercial digital signage installation and site surveying.

What inspired you to launch your own website?

Online marketing and business oportunities. To share our work with prospect clients within the state of Connecticut. We also wanted to allow prospect customer's an easy way to get their questions about home theaters answered.

When did you launch your first website, and what was it?

We launched our first website on August 15th 2001. It is a home security website which is a division of our home theater installation company.

How did you decide on a name for your website?

We wanted to make it a name that meant we are a high tech company and our products and services are streamline and superior within our market in the industry.

What makes your website different from other, similar offerings?

The owner of the company made the website from scratch. We did not pay someone to create, design or write the contained content. Our website is one of a kind and unique. The owner continues to keep the website up to date. We offer similar services as large national and local companies at very competitive prices.

What is your eventual goal? (To sell it, keep it for income, secure a book or other mainstream media deal?)

Our main goal is to keep our website for income.

How does your investment of time and money balance against your success?

So far my time has paid off. We've been using our website to bring in weekly business since the first month is was launched. It has been and will continue to me our main source for advertising.

If you had an unlimited development budget for development, how would you change your site?

I wouldn't change anything about our site, even with an unlimited budget.

If your site got really big, really quickly, would you be able to keep up with the demand?

Yes

What unexpected costs and headaches have you had to deal with?

None

What has been your biggest challenge?

Learning how to get my design thoughts and content to translate on my website and get the right message to our visitors. Website promotion has also been a big challenge.

What method has been most successful for promoting your website?

Getting the metatags right and providing a sitemap to yahoo and google.

How has running your website differed from your expectations?

It is exactly what I expected

How long have you run the site already, and how long will you continue to keep it up if you don't enjoy big gains in traffic, income or popularity?

2-Years so far and counting. I will never stop the website this website will continue for as long as I have my company.
